HomeSort by relevance Sort by last modified time
    Searched refs:StringObject (Results 1 - 25 of 57) sorted by null

1 2 3

  /dalvik/vm/
Intern.h 24 StringObject* dvmLookupInternedString(StringObject* strObj);
25 StringObject* dvmLookupImmortalInternedString(StringObject* strObj);
26 bool dvmIsWeakInternedString(StringObject* strObj);
UtfString.h 60 u4 dvmComputeStringHash(StringObject* strObj);
79 StringObject* dvmCreateStringFromCstr(const char* utf8Str);
88 StringObject* dvmCreateStringFromCstr(const std::string& utf8Str);
98 StringObject* dvmCreateStringFromCstrAndLength(const char* utf8Str,
118 StringObject* dvmCreateStringFromUnicode(const u2* unichars, int len);
126 char* dvmCreateCstrFromString(const StringObject* jstr);
132 void dvmGetStringUtfRegion(const StringObject* jstr,
Intern.cpp 54 static StringObject* lookupString(HashTable* table, u4 key, StringObject* value)
58 return (StringObject*)entry;
61 static StringObject* insertString(HashTable* table, u4 key, StringObject* value)
64 value = (StringObject*)dvmCloneObject(value, ALLOC_NON_MOVING);
68 return (StringObject*)entry;
71 static StringObject* lookupInternedString(StringObject* strObj, bool isLiteral)
73 StringObject* found
    [all...]
UtfString.cpp 37 static StringObject* makeStringObject(u4 charsLength, ArrayObject** pChars)
73 return (StringObject*) result;
207 u4 dvmComputeStringHash(StringObject* strObj) {
221 StringObject* dvmCreateStringFromCstr(const char* utf8Str) {
226 StringObject* dvmCreateStringFromCstr(const std::string& utf8Str) {
238 StringObject* dvmCreateStringFromCstrAndLength(const char* utf8Str,
244 StringObject* newObj = makeStringObject(utf16Length, &chars);
260 StringObject* dvmCreateStringFromUnicode(const u2* unichars, int len)
266 StringObject* newObj = makeStringObject(len, &chars);
284 char* dvmCreateCstrFromString(const StringObject* jstr
    [all...]
Ddm.h 52 void dvmDdmSendThreadNameChange(int threadId, StringObject* newName);
DvmDex.h 31 struct StringObject;
45 struct StringObject** pResStrings;
107 INLINE struct StringObject* dvmDexGetResolvedString(const DvmDex* pDvmDex,
137 struct StringObject* str)
DvmDex.cpp 49 stringSize = pHeader->stringIdsSize * sizeof(struct StringObject*);
68 pDvmDex->pResStrings = (struct StringObject**)blob;
191 totalSize = pDvmDex->pHeader->stringIdsSize * sizeof(struct StringObject*);
  /external/webkit/Source/WebCore/ForwardingHeaders/runtime/
StringObject.h 3 #include <JavaScriptCore/StringObject.h>
  /external/webkit/Source/JavaScriptCore/runtime/
StringObject.h 29 class StringObject : public JSWrapperObject {
31 StringObject(ExecState*, Structure*);
32 StringObject(ExecState*, Structure*, const UString&);
34 static StringObject* create(ExecState*, JSGlobalObject*, JSString*);
55 StringObject(JSGlobalData&, Structure*, JSString*);
58 StringObject* asStringObject(JSValue);
60 inline StringObject* asStringObject(JSValue value)
62 ASSERT(asObject(value)->inherits(&StringObject::s_info));
63 return static_cast<StringObject*>(asObject(value));
StringObject.cpp 22 #include "StringObject.h"
28 ASSERT_CLASS_FITS_IN_CELL(StringObject);
30 const ClassInfo StringObject::s_info = { "String", &JSWrapperObject::s_info, 0, 0 };
32 StringObject::StringObject(ExecState* exec, Structure* structure)
39 StringObject::StringObject(JSGlobalData& globalData, Structure* structure, JSString* string)
46 StringObject::StringObject(ExecState* exec, Structure* structure, const UString& string)
53 bool StringObject::getOwnPropertySlot(ExecState* exec, const Identifier& propertyName, PropertySlot& slot
    [all...]
StringObjectThatMasqueradesAsUndefined.h 25 #include "StringObject.h"
31 class StringObjectThatMasqueradesAsUndefined : public StringObject {
41 : StringObject(exec, structure, string)
50 static const unsigned StructureFlags = OverridesGetOwnPropertySlot | MasqueradesAsUndefined | OverridesGetPropertyNames | StringObject::StructureFlags;
StringPrototype.h 24 #include "StringObject.h"
30 class StringPrototype : public StringObject {
45 static const unsigned StructureFlags = OverridesGetOwnPropertySlot | StringObject::StructureFlags;
47 COMPILE_ASSERT(!StringObject::AnonymousSlotCount, StringPrototype_stomps_on_your_anonymous_slot);
StringConstructor.cpp 72 return JSValue::encode(new (exec) StringObject(exec, globalObject->stringObjectStructure()));
73 return JSValue::encode(new (exec) StringObject(exec, globalObject->stringObjectStructure(), exec->argument(0).toString(exec)));
JSString.cpp 30 #include "StringObject.h"
256 inline StringObject* StringObject::create(ExecState* exec, JSGlobalObject* globalObject, JSString* string)
258 return new (exec) StringObject(exec->globalData(), globalObject->stringObjectStructure(), string);
263 return StringObject::create(exec, globalObject, const_cast<JSString*>(this));
268 return StringObject::create(exec, exec->lexicalGlobalObject(), const_cast<JSString*>(this));
  /dalvik/vm/native/
java_lang_reflect_Proxy.cpp 34 StringObject* str = (StringObject*) args[0];
java_lang_VMClassLoader.cpp 35 StringObject* nameObj = (StringObject*) args[1];
82 StringObject* nameObj = (StringObject*) args[1];
134 StringObject* nameObj = (StringObject*) args[0];
135 StringObject* result;
174 StringObject* nameObj = (StringObject*) args[0];
java_lang_String.cpp 45 StringObject* str = (StringObject*) args[0];
46 StringObject* interned = dvmLookupInternedString(str);
java_lang_Runtime.cpp 73 StringObject* fileNameObj = (StringObject*) args[0];
75 StringObject* ldLibraryPathObj = (StringObject*) args[2];
93 StringObject* result = NULL;
dalvik_system_DexFile.cpp 154 StringObject* sourceNameObj = (StringObject*) args[0];
155 StringObject* outputNameObj = (StringObject*) args[1];
352 StringObject* nameObj = (StringObject*) args[0];
444 StringObject* str = dvmCreateStringFromCstr(className);
474 StringObject* nameObj = (StringObject*) args[0];
java_lang_Class.cpp 125 StringObject* nameObj = (StringObject*) args[0];
266 StringObject* nameObj = (StringObject*) args[1];
297 StringObject* nameObj = (StringObject*) args[1];
341 StringObject* className = NULL;
366 StringObject* nameObj;
686 StringObject* className = NULL;
749 StringObject* nameObj
    [all...]
dalvik_system_VMDebug.cpp 238 StringObject* traceFileStr = (StringObject*) args[0];
499 StringObject* fileNameStr = (StringObject*) args[0];
586 StringObject* classAndMethodDescStr = (StringObject*) args[0];
  /dalvik/vm/mterp/c/
OP_CONST_STRING.cpp 3 StringObject* strObj;
OP_CONST_STRING_JUMBO.cpp 3 StringObject* strObj;
  /dalvik/vm/oo/
Resolve.h 91 extern "C" StringObject* dvmResolveString(const ClassObject* referrer, u4 stringIdx);
  /dalvik/vm/reflect/
Reflect.h 37 Object* dvmGetDeclaredField(ClassObject* clazz, StringObject* nameObj);
57 StringObject* nameObj, ArrayObject* args);
125 ClassObject* dvmGenerateProxyClass(StringObject* str, ArrayObject* interfaces,
202 bool dvmGetInnerClass(const ClassObject* clazz, StringObject** pName,

Completed in 386 milliseconds

1 2 3